>>> Iris does not provide runtime control for firmware debug
>>> logging, which makes firmware-side failures harder to diagnose
>>> without rebuilding or reloading the driver.
>>>
>>> Add a debugfs fw_level file under the Iris debugfs directory so
>>> the firmware debug log mask can be configured at runtime. Keep
>>> the default mask limited to firmware error and fatal messages to
>>> avoid enabling verbose firmware logging by default.
>>>
>>> Store the mask per Iris core, and normalize values written
>>> through debugfs so userspace reads back the same mask that is
>>> sent to firmware. Use READ_ONCE() and WRITE_ONCE() for lockless
>>> debugfs access and HFI packet construction.
>>>
>>> Program the firmware debug configuration during core
>>> initialization and before opening a new session. This lets a
>>> fw_level value written before session start take effect for that
>>> session without requiring a driver reload.
>>>
>>> Add HFI Gen1 and Gen2 support for sending the firmware debug
>>> configuration to firmware, and flush firmware debug messages
>>> from the debug queue. Firmware error and fatal messages are
>>> emitted through dev_err_ratelimited(), while other firmware debug
>>> messages use dev_dbg().
>>>
>>> Treat failures to configure firmware debug logging as non-fatal,
>>> since they should not prevent video sessions from running.
>>>

>>> diff --git a/drivers/media/platform/qcom/iris/iris_debugfs.c
>>> b/drivers/media/platform/qcom/iris/iris_debugfs.c
>>> new file mode 100644
>>> index
>>> 0000000000000000000000000000000000000000..6122b994ad0aa70c0c4f26ea4ce076f1b025f810
>>> --- /dev/null
>>> +++ b/drivers/media/platform/qcom/iris/iris_debugfs.c
>>> @@ -0,0 +1,42 @@
>>> +// SPDX-License-Identifier: GPL-2.0-only
>>> +/*
>>> + * Copyright (c) Qualcomm Innovation Center, Inc. All rights reserved.
>>> + */
>>> +
>>> +#include <linux/debugfs.h>
>>> +
>>> +#include "iris_core.h"
>>> +#include "iris_debugfs.h"
>>> +
>>> +static int iris_fw_level_get(void *data, u64 *val)
>>> +{
>>> + struct iris_core *core = data;
>>> +
>>> + *val = READ_ONCE(core->fw_debug);
>>> +
>>> + return 0;
>>> +}
>>> +
>>> +static int iris_fw_level_set(void *data, u64 val)
>>> +{
>>> + struct iris_core *core = data;
>>> +
>>> + WRITE_ONCE(core->fw_debug, (u32)val & IRIS_FW_DEBUG_LOGMASK);
>>> +
>>> + return 0;
>>> +}
>>> +
>>> +DEFINE_DEBUGFS_ATTRIBUTE(iris_fw_level_fops, iris_fw_level_get,
>>> + iris_fw_level_set, "0x%08llx\n");
>>> +
>>> +void iris_debugfs_init(struct iris_core *core)
>>> +{
>>> + core->root = debugfs_create_dir("iris", NULL);
>>> + debugfs_create_file("fw_level", 0600, core->root, core,
>>> + &iris_fw_level_fops);
>>> +}
>>> +
>>> +void iris_debugfs_deinit(struct iris_core *core)
>>> +{
>>> + debugfs_remove(core->root);
>>> +}
